What is WAMS and why do I need it?

eWiSACWIS utilizes the State of Wisconsin internet security. The State's Web Access Management System (WAMS) allows authorized individuals to access State Internet applications using the same means of identification for all State Web applications. For example, a user can use the same Wisconsin User ID and password to access eWiSACWIS, Kinship Care or WANDA.

What is eWReports?

eWReports is the report distribution system for eWiSACWIS. All reports are available online to be viewed, printed or downloaded and saved locally. Current and limited versions of previous runs are available. More detailed information is available in the eWReports User Guide.
